If taking the whole package into account (and Marshmallow definitely has a GREAT package) then lily is the reacher for sure WebFor example one might be the reacher in looks but the settler for finances. Or the reacher in maturity but the settler for something else. Good relationships have give and take. On both sides. If one person is the reacher in every aspect and the other is the settler in every aspect that is an unbalanced relationship and not likely to end well.

WebThe Reacher-Settler theory specifies that one person in a relationship is reacher, someone who reaches to get a partner outside his/her league; while another is settler, who settles for a partner below his/her league. Ted was being a horrible friend when he said that about his supposed best friend Marshall. WebOct 11, 2024 · Have you heard of the “reacher vs. settler” theory in relationships? If you’ve watched How I Met Your Mother, you are probably familiar with it. It states that in every classic romantic relationship, one party is the reacher, the other the settler. The reacher dates someone who is somewhat out of their league.
